This high structure of the abrasion of gas and darkness, hidden dust can only be a small part of the eagle -tummy, but for it no less magnificent. 9.5 light years and 7000 light years remote from the Earth, this dusty sculpture is updated using new processing methods. The new image of Hubble is part of the celebration of the 35th anniversary of ESA/Hubble. The space cloud shown here is made of cold hydrogen gas, like the rest of the eagle -tumber. In such regions of space, new stars are born among destructive clouds. Hot, energetic and formed in large numbers, stars unleashed the onslaught of ultraviolet light and star winds that lie around them gas clouds. This creates fantastic forms, such as a narrow column with a flowering head that we see here. The material in the column is thick and opaque to the light; It is emphasized along its edges by the radiance of a more distant gas behind him. In blue colors, the radiation from ionized oxygen prevails; Red colors below, luminous hydrogen. Orange colors indicate Starlight, which managed to break through the dust: the length of the blue waves is easier to be blocked by dust, leaving in a red light to pass. The stars responsible for cutting this particular structure from star raw materials are simply out of sight, in the center of the fuck. Since the pressure of their intensive radiation compresses gas in this cloud tower, it is possible that further star -shaped formation is ignited inside. While the star pillar still withstood these forces well, cutting the impressive shape against the background, ultimately it will be completely destroyed by many new stars that are formed in Eagle Debula.
